Output 3f1502149496d6a4f9959e87e6399fdf8771d58be78b511f7a96d92e8009f711:2

value
3878066
script pubkey
OP_0 OP_PUSHBYTES_20 6695455cc03e3c1edea7dc21bf7435a80d898ba5
address
bel1qv6252hxq8c7pah48mssm7ap44qxcnza9a8ruck
transaction
3f1502149496d6a4f9959e87e6399fdf8771d58be78b511f7a96d92e8009f711
spent
true